In the ever-evolving landscape of medicine, communication amongst medical professionals and patients is paramount. To bridge this gap and enhance understanding, the field of 3D surgical animation has emerged as a powerful tool. By creating highly realistic visualizations of complex procedures, surgeons can effectively demonstrate surgical techniques to patients, fostering informed consent and reducing anxiety. Furthermore, these animations serve as invaluable educational resources for medical students and residents, providing a in-depth understanding of intricate anatomical structures and surgical maneuvers.
- Moreover, 3D surgical animation can be employed to plan complex surgeries, allowing surgeons to practice procedures virtually before operating on a patient. This pre-operative planning can lead to enhanced surgical outcomes and reduced risks.
- Finally, 3D surgical animation has revolutionized the way we approach surgery, fostering collaboration, education, and patient involvement.
Bringing Biology to Life: 2D & 3D Animated Explainer Videos
Biology can be a complex subject, full of intricate processes and complex concepts. Traditional teaching methods may not always enthrall students, leaving them lost. However, there's a revolutionary way to bring biology to life: through the power of 2D and 3D animated explainer videos.
These visually compelling videos have the ability to break down complex biological mechanisms in an easily digestible manner. By using vibrant animations, realistic diagrams, and engaging narratives, viewers can learn even the most challenging topics with ease.
For instance, imagine watching a 3D animation of a cell dividing, or a 2D video explaining the intricate process of DNA replication. These visuals supplement traditional learning methods by providing a immersive experience that sticks with viewers long after the video has ended.
Additionally, animated explainer videos offer several advantages. They are highly effective because of their visual appeal, and they can be easily shared and accessed online, making them a valuable resource for both students and educators.
In conclusion, 2D and 3D animated explainer videos have emerged as a powerful tool for bringing biology to life. They offer a effective way to learn about complex biological concepts, making education more accessible for everyone.

Cutting-Edge 3D Medical Animations: Demystifying Treatments
Patients often discover it difficult to fully comprehend the intricate workings of their medical conditions and proposed procedures. This is where dynamic 3D medical animations step in, offering a revolutionary solution to enhance patient education. These compelling visualizations permit patients to see their physiology in detailed 3D models, clearly depicting the cause of their condition and the results of various treatment choices.
- Moreover, dynamic 3D medical animations can help patients actively participate in their treatment plans, leading to enhanced dialogue between patients and physicians.
- As a result, these animations function as a powerful resource for patient empowerment, encouraging informed decision-making and a more medical outcome.
